Is your child's hair like yours? I am wondering b/c my oldest daughter is transitioning right now. My hair hates olive oil. It makes my hair very dry and hard. I found out that African's Pride Organic Kids line of products has a detangling moisturizer in it but it contains olive oil. It also has a few proteins in it that my hair doesn't care for either.
She and I have the same hair texture.

What are the chances that her hair will frown at this product?

My daughter's hair looks quite different from mine; it's very clear that the outer layer of her hairs lie much flatter than mine, her curl pattern is different and more uniform than mine, etc, etc. But our hair tends to like the same products (hers just doesn't need quite as much moisturizing as mine). My daughter's hair is VERY different from mine. I would consider her a 3c/4a, her hair is thick overall but her individual strands are thin and curly. (I'm not natural but I would consider myself to be about a 4b.) It is about shoulder length and I am scared to death to do a style with it out. It must all be braided or twisted. My step daughters hair is 4b/4c and their hair thrives on Mane and Tail, however, it did not work on my daughter at all. I am currently using the African's Pride Organic Kids line too and I love the detangler/moisturizer. I am interested in using the Curly Q's line to define her curl more and give her the opportunity to actually wear her hair out. We'll see!
